The Flosculus sacramentorum is an incunable manual of the seven sacraments of the Catholic Church: baptism, Eucharist, penance, confirmation, holy orders, marriage, and extreme unction. Its author, Pedro Fernández de Villegas (1453-1536), had the Latin work printed in his hometown of Burgos, Spain, sometime between 1498 and 1500 by Fadrique de Basilea (a.k.a.
